Work Step by Step
The determinant $D$ of a $ 2 \times 2$ matrix can be calculated as:
$D=\left|\begin{array}{ll}
A & B\\C & D \end{array}\right|=AD-BC$
The determinant $D$ of a given $ 2 \times 2$ matrix can be calculated as:
$D=\left|\begin{array}{ll}
-1 & 3\\ -2 & 9 \end{array}\right|=(-1)(9)-(3)(-2)=-9+6=-3$
